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Bexley Station

Step into Bexley Station and find convenience at every corner. The ticket office opens early at 6:10 AM on weekdays and Saturdays (and slightly later at 8:10 AM on Sundays), closing at 7:30 PM and 3:40 PM respectively, ensuring you have ample time to secure travel essentials. In the mood for a quiet coffee while waiting for your train? Head over to the coffee kiosk or vending machines available for refreshments. Though the station lacks an ATM, induction loops, smartcard validators, and accessible ticket machines are strategically placed for your ease of use.

If you require assistance, Bexley Station doesn't disappoint. With customer help points and staffed service till late evening on most days, help is only a request away. For those needing step-free access, the station accommodates well; the entire premises provide step-free access to both platforms and the booking hall. There are secure accreditations in place, and CCTV is operational, ensuring a safe surrounding for peace of mind.

Facilities & Services at Aylesbury Station

The station offers a range of facilities design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. For those looking to manage their tickets, there’s a ticket office open from early morning until late evening throughout the week. You can also collect tickets from machines that are fully accessible, catering to everyone. Smartcards are also available and easily validated on-site, making commute seamless and efficient.

Accessibility is a key feature at Aylesbury station, ensuring that all passengers can navigate the site comfortably. Equipped with ramps, step-free access, accessible toilets, and waiting areas with heated shelters, it welcomes travelers with various needs. There's even a dedicated place for impaired mobility set down and pick-up, making entry and exit hassle-free.

Onward Travel Made Easy

Your journey doesn't have to end at Aylesbury station. Convenient transport links ensure easy travel beyond the station. There is a rail replacement service and taxis right at the station's entrance. For those interested in local bus services, detailed information about bus routes is readily accessible.

If driving to the station, you'll find a well-equipped car park operated by Chiltern Railways. Open 24 hours, it offers ample spaces including a few dedicated accessible spots. Parking charges are competitive, with off-peak rates providing even more savings from midday onwards during weekdays.
